Mexican government Scholarship -2008

 

LAST DATE:  25.6.2007.

 

            The Government of Mexico have offered 6 scholarships for Indian nationals for the year 2008 for studies at a Mexican University or any institution of higher education in Mexico. The scholarships would be available for studies in the following subject fields:

 

1)         Electronics & Communication    2)        Architecture; 3)            Latin American Studies;   4)      Spanish Literature  5)  Psychology

 

            Since, the medium of instructions would be Spanish Language, it would be mandatory that all applicants are able to speak Spanish at the time of submitting their applications.   Only in exceptional cases, the Government of Mexico might consider to exempt this pre-requisite to the student if he agrees to undergo 6 months course in Spanish language prior to the start of the regular study.

 

AGE:    Below 26 years for P.G. (Masters ) & below 30 years for Ph.D as on 25.6.2007.

 

LEVEL OF STUDY:    Post-graduate and Ph.D.

 

QUALIFICATION:     Should have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ent with minimum 65% marks in relevant subject for Post-graduate studies. The candidate should have Post-graduate Degree with minimum 65% marks in relevant subject for Ph.D. 

 

SCHOLARSHIPS INCLUDE

 

►      Enrollment fees and tuition

 

►      Monthly stipend for living expenses, equivalent to :

 

i)          4 minimum D.F. (Federal District-Mexico City) wages for a specialty, bachelor’s, and master’s research, as well as for studies in the Spanish language and Mexican culture. This amount is currently 5,840.40 pesos approx.

ii)          5 D.F. minimum wages for a doctorate or doctoral research, as well as postdoctoral visits, medical specialties or subspecialties, and expert and artistic visits. This amount is currently 7,300.50 pesos approx.

  

►   Full coverage medical insurance from the Mexican Social Security Institute (IMSS), effective as of the third month of the scholarship, as long as scholarship recipients comply with the delivery of the documentation requested in due time and form in order to processed with their admission to the IMSS system.

 

►   At the beginning of the scholarship, transportation from Mexico City to the city of the academic institution where the recipient is to study, and transportation from there back to Mexico City upon termination of the scholarship.

 

►  Any expenses not stipulated in the foregoing shall be payable by the scholarship recipient, including: costs involving printing of the thesis; study incorporation and revalidation costs; graduation and degree-procurement processing fees; costs of registration in the National Register of Foreigners; and visa renewal fees.

 

►  Transportation from Mexico City to the city where the student will study at the beginning of the scholarship, and return passage to Mexico City at the end of the scholarship.

 

►   International airfare from India to Mexico would be borne by the candidate. The return Airfare would be borne by the Mexico Government.
